Select one of the factors of x3y2 + 8xy2 + 5x2 + 40.
aniked [119]

Answer:

Option a - xy^2+5

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: Polynomial x^3y^2+8xy^2+5x^2+40

To find : Select one of the factors of polynomial ?

Solution :

The polynomial  x^3y^2+8xy^2+5x^2+40

We factor of above polynomial by taking common terms,

xy^2(x^2+8)+5(x^2+8)

(xy^2+5)(x^2+8)

From the given options,

xy^2+5 is one of the factors of polynomial.

Therefore, option a is correct.
